The Bharat Mata Temple is a unique and patriotic Hindu temple located in Haridwar, Uttarakhand, India. Unlike traditional temples that are dedicated to deities, this temple is dedicated to the personification of India as a mother figure, symbolizing the unity, diversity, and cultural heritage of the country. The temple is a symbol of reverence for Mother India (Bharat Mata). It represents the nation itself as a divine mother figure, highlighting unity in diversity and celebrating the cultural richness of India. The temple features a statue or image of Bharat Mata, often depicted holding a flag and embodying various aspects of culture, history, and values of our country, India. Devotees visit the temple to express their love for and devotion to the nation. The unique concept of the temple resonates with feelings of patriotism and cultural pride. The Bharat Mata Temple serves as a visual representation of the ideals and aspirations of the country, transcending religious boundaries and emphasizing the unity of the nation. The temple might also house exhibitions, displays, or galleries showcasing historical journey, cultural diversity, and achievements of India. The temple holds special significance for those who feel a deep connection to their country and its values. How to Reach
Find trips that fit a flexible lifestyle
By Air
The nearest airport to Haridwar is the Jolly Grant Airport in Dehradun, which is about 35 kilometers away. From the airport, avail of a taxi service or take a bus to reach Haridwar.
By Rail
Haridwar has its own railway station, Haridwar Junction, which is well-connected to major cities in India. You can find regular trains from cities like Delhi, Mumbai, Kolkata, and more.
By Road
Haridwar is well-connected by road as well. You can take buses or avail of a taxi service to reach Haridwar from nearby cities like Delhi, Dehradun, Rishikesh, and others. National Highway 7 (NH7) passes through Haridwar.

Haridwar is a sacred city located in the state of Uttarakhand, India. It is one of the seven holiest places in Hinduism and holds immense religious significance. The city is situated on the banks of the Ganges River and is known for its ghats, temples, and spiritual atmosphere. Spiritual aura of Haridwar, combined with its natural beauty and historical significance, makes it a must-visit destination for pilgrims and tourists alike. The deep connection with Hinduism of the city and the Ganges River creates a unique and profound experience for anyone seeking spiritual enrichment and cultural exploration. Explore the nearest places like Har Ki Pauri, Mansa Devi Temple, Chandi Devi Temple, Maya Devi Temple, Bharat Mata Mandir, Daksha Mahadev Temple, Sapt Rishi Ashram, Piran Kaliyar Sharif, Neel Dhara Pakshi Vihar, Rajaji National Park, Bhimgoda Kund, and Sapt Sarovar.
